活动图终止节点在游戏设计中的作用
周末和做游戏策划的老张撸串时,他突然拍着大腿说:"上周有个新手策划把活动图终止节点标错位置,整个副本剧情直接卡死,玩家集体在论坛刷屏骂娘。"这个鲜活的案例让我想起,游戏设计中的终止节点就像交通信号灯,看似不起眼却能决定整个玩家旅程的流畅度。
一、活动图终止节点的基本定义
在UML活动图中,实心圆点就像游戏关卡里的紧急出口标识。以《塞尔达传说:荒野之息》的神庙挑战为例,当玩家完成所有试炼后,系统会自动触发黑色圆形节点,这个设计确保了任务线不会出现"幽灵终点"。
1.1 节点外观的视觉语言
- 标准终止符:实心圆直径通常是开始节点的1.5倍
- 错误终止符:红色闪电图标(常见于MMORPG异常退出机制)
- 多实例终止:同心圆嵌套设计(《文明6》多文明胜利条件的典型处理)
二、游戏流程中的隐形指挥家
记得玩《底特律:变为人》时,每次关键选择后的黑屏转场,其实就是活动图终止节点在控制叙事节奏。这种设计让多线剧情就像交响乐谱上的休止符,既分隔乐章又酝酿情绪。
游戏类型 | 终止节点应用 | 典型代表 |
---|---|---|
开放世界 | 动态生成终止点(据《刺客信条:英灵殿》开发文档) | 随机事件闭环 |
卡牌对战 | 胜负判定节点(参考万智牌裁判手册) | 血量清零触发 |
解谜游戏 | 多条件验证机制(《见证者》设计访谈提及) | 机关联动确认 |
2.1 防呆设计的最后防线
某国产手游曾因缺少终止节点验证,导致玩家卡在无限循环的春节活动里。后来他们参考《最终幻想14》的做法,在每环任务都设置双保险终止检测,就像给流程上了两把锁。
三、设计实践中的避坑指南
参观过网易游戏广州工作室的朋友说,他们的原型设计墙上总贴着终止节点检查清单,包含5大类23项检测标准。这让我想起烘焙时的温度计,差一度都可能毁了整个蛋糕。
- 资源释放验证(内存管理)
- 成就系统回调(数据回传)
- 过场动画衔接(节奏控制)
最近试玩《霍格沃茨之遗》时注意到,每次幻影移形后的场景加载,其实都在默默执行终止节点的清理工作。这种丝滑体验的背后,是二十多页的终止事件处理文档在支撑。
四、未来设计的可能性
随着AI生成内容的普及,动态终止节点可能会像《西部世界》里的故事线那样自主演化。不过游戏策划老张提醒,再智能的系统也要保留人工干预的红色按钮——毕竟玩家体验不是可以随便终止的代码进程。
窗外的蝉鸣突然变响,就像游戏里某个未被妥善处理的背景音效。或许下个十年,终止节点设计会发展出更细腻的表达方式,但核心永远是为玩家守住那道看不见的体验防线。
评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。
网友留言(0)